**Runbook: Digest scheduling (Postwren)**

Batch email digests are assembled hourly and dispatched by the Postwren scheduler at 07:00 local per recipient region. If a release window overlaps a dispatch, pause the scheduler rather than letting sends race the deploy. Pausing beyond two hours requires sign-off. The pause procedure, sign-off steps, and resume checklist are maintained on the page below.

operations page: https://jenkins.torvadyn.local/build/deploy/display/pages/611247f0a622ae80

Subject: RestockWise planner rollout

Welcome to the release channel. RestockWise is our vending-machine restock planner for the Brambleton campus fleet. It pulls stock telemetry every hour, scores each machine by sell-through, and emits a route plan for the morning van run. New folks: planner output is advisory until Marla's team signs off each Friday. Deploys go out Tuesdays; rollback is one click in the Harrow console. For traceability, every planner release ships with the token printed below.

trace token, bagag-kawep: htk6_d2d45a

### Step 4: Regenerate the Lintgate baseline

Before promoting release 3.2, the static-analysis baseline file must be regenerated so that pre-existing findings in the Orchelm codebase are suppressed without hiding new ones. Run the baseline job on a clean checkout of the release branch, verify the finding count matches the previous cycle within tolerance, and commit the result. The baseline generator must run with the following configuration values.

service settings:
[ralmir]
host = ralmir.nelvrosys.internal
user = ralmir_svc
database = ralmir_prod

Subject: Cleaning crew access — Hargate Tower, tonight

Hi night team,

The Brightmoor cleaning crew arrives at 23:30 and will work floors two through five until roughly 03:00. Please verify each cleaner against the roster I left in the front-desk binder before letting anyone past the turnstiles. They should use the service lift only, and the supply cupboard on level three must be relocked after them. If the lead cleaner asks for the service-corridor door, use the code below.

turnstile pass: bdg-YEOZLM-79341408